Cristiano Ronaldo will not travel with the Manchester United squad for the pre-season tour of Thailand and Australia. A United spokesperson "Cristiano Ronaldo will not be part of the Manchester United party scheduled to depart for our pre-season tour of Thailand and Australia on Friday. He has been granted additional time off to deal with a family issue.”
United face Liverpool in Bangkok on July
12 before facing Melbourne Victory in Australia three days later and Crystal
Palace in Melbourne on July 19. They will then face Aston Villa on
July 23 before returning home via Oslo, where they will face Atletico Madrid on
July 30. That means Ronaldo might not face Steven Gerrard ’s
side in Perth.
While he will not board the flight to
Bangkok, United insist Ronaldo will be part of the squad this season.
Having repeatedly said in recent weeks that he is not for sale, the club
maintain that stance remains unchanged amid reports they are in fact willing to
sell the Portugal international.
